Is C2H5OH an acid base salt or molecular compound?

C2H5OH (ethanol) is a molecular compound because it consists of nonmetallic elements held together by covalent bonds. It is not an acid, base, or salt.

What is formed with ethanol and cinnamic acid?

When ethanol reacts with cinnamic acid in the presence of a catalyst, it forms ethyl cinnamate, which is a commonly used flavoring and fragrance compound. It has a sweet, fruity odor similar to that of strawberries.

Is ethanol a salt?

No, ethanol is not a salt. Ethanol is a type of alcohol that is commonly used as a solvent in various products. Salt, on the other hand, is a compound formed from the reaction of an acid and a base, typically consisting of positive and negative ions.
